Comprehending Tire Requirements
Learning about tire parameters is essential for guaranteeing ideal performance and safety in any automobile. Each tire comes with a series of specifications, including width, aspect ratio, and diameter, which are marked on the sidewall. The width, measured in millimeters, affects traction and handling, while the aspect ratio shows the tire's height relative to its width, impacting ride comfort. Additionally, the diameter, represented in inches, must match the vehicle's rim size for proper fitment. Other important factors include load index and speed rating, which determine how much weight a tire can carry and its maximum speed capability. Selecting the appropriate tires based on these specifications enhances driving experience, improves fuel efficiency, and ensures safety on the road.

Advanced Tire Preservation Duration
Tire switches play an important role in improving tire lifespan by encouraging even wear across all tires. This procedure helps to equalize the distribution of weight and pressure on each tire, which can differ based on their location on the car. Front tires often experience more wear due to steering and braking forces, while rear tires may wear in another way based on driving habits and road conditions. Regular rotations, typically recommended every 5,000 to 8,000 miles, can greatly extend the durability of tires, delaying the need for replacements. By ensuring all tires wear evenly, vehicle owners can achieve better performance, safety, and cost-effectiveness over time, ultimately maximizing their investment in tire maintenance.

When Should You Have Your Tires Aligned?
How regularly should motorists think about aligning their tires? Tire alignment is an essential component of vehicle care, suggested every 6,000 to 10,000 miles typically. However, multiple elements can affect this interval. For example, regular driving on rough roads, hitting potholes, or experiencing uneven tire wear may necessitate more frequent alignments.
Additionally, vehicle operators should keep watch on their vehicle's handling behavior; if the steering wheel pulls to one side or if the tires present uneven wear patterns, an alignment check is advisable. Seasonal changes and rotating tires can also influence alignment concerns, highlighting the necessity of consistent inspections.
Ultimately, adopting a preventative strategy to tire alignment can improve vehicle performance, improve fuel efficiency, and prolong tire lifespan. Regular checks ensure that the vehicle stays safe and operates smoothly, making it essential for all drivers to stay vigilant about their tire alignment schedule.

Frequently Asked Questions
Can I Identify if My Tires Are Worn Out?
To determine if tires are worn out, one should examine tread depth, looking for wear indicators. Cracks, bulges, or uneven wear also indicate potential issues. Regular checks and monitoring can guarantee safe driving conditions.
What Is the Lifespan of a Standard Tire?
A standard tire's lifespan ranges from 25,000 to 50,000 miles, influenced by factors such as your driving style, maintenance, and road conditions. Periodic examinations can help identify when a tire needs substitution.
May I Blend Assorted Tire Brands on My Car?
Installing different tire manufacturers on a vehicle is commonly discouraged. Differences in tread patterns, rubber compounds, and performance characteristics can produce uneven wear, weakened handling, and decreased safety, potentially affecting overall driving stability.
What should I Do if I experience a tire blowout?
Should a tire blowout occur, the driver must keep their composure, firmly hold the steering wheel, slowly decrease speed, and safely move to a safe spot before assessing the damage and contacting help.
What Is the Best Way to Store My Tires?
To correctly maintain tires, wash them completely, stack them upright in a cool, dry area away from direct sunlight, and guarantee they are not pressing against their sidewalls to maintain their shape and integrity.
